Standard Models and Dimensions
- 18650: 18mm diameter × 65mm length – the "AA battery" of lithium cells
 - 21700: 21mm × 70mm – balances capacity and compactness
 - 26650: 26mm × 65mm – preferred for high-drain applications
 - 32650: 32mm × 67.7mm – industrial-grade power solutions
 
| Model | Capacity (mAh) | Continuous Discharge (A) | Typical Applications | 
|---|---|---|---|
| 18650 | 2000-3500 | 10-20 | Portable devices, e-bikes | 
| 21700 | 4000-5000 | 30-45 | EVs, power tools | 
| 26650 | 5000-6000 | 20-35 | Solar storage, UPS |

Technical Specifications Decoded
Three critical parameters determine battery performance:
- Energy Density: 250-300 Wh/kg in modern cells
 - C-Rating: 1C (standard) vs 3C (high-drain) cells
 - Chemistry: NMC vs LFP - 15% higher energy vs 200% longer lifespan
 
FAQ: Cylindrical Battery Selection
- Q: How do I choose between 18650 and 21700? A: Consider space constraints - 21700 provides 30% more capacity in similar footprint
 - Q: What's the lifespan difference between chemistries? A: NMC averages 500-800 cycles vs LFP's 2000-3000 cycles
